A coin placed on a card $(rested\ at\ the\ edges\ of\ the\ glass)$ remains at rest because of:I. Inertia of rest II. Two forces act on the coin which balance each other III. No unbalanced force acts on it IV. All of these


A coin placed on a card $(rested\ at\ the\ edges\ of\ the\ glass)$ remains at rest because two forces act on the coin which balances each other One for is the weight of the coin$(mg)$ acting downwards and the other force is reaction force in the upward direction.

So, the option II is correct.
